Review of Snow White and the Huntsman (2012) by Ben D — 30 Oct 2014
This is a pretty standard fantasy movie made worse with several other problems sprinkled in that make the movie way more awful than it should have been. First off is the acting. It's not that great.
Chris Hemsworth isn't bad, he just isn't worth mentioning. Kristen Stewart and Charlize Theron, however, give some truly terrible performances. Kristen Stewart is supposed to be portraying Snow White, a character full of kindness, generosity, and goodwill.
In the film it is said that she possesses some kind of figurative light that shines so brightly, that whoever can't see it, is blind. However, Stewart never does anything in the film that really exemplifies any of the previously mentioned characteristics nor does she do anything that would really give her a figurative light.
Charlize Theron is supposed to be playing an evil queen who will stop at nothing to get what she wants. Unfortunately, her performance is so over the top that just comes off as hilarious rather than frightening.
There are actually a few moments in the film where her performance had a striking resemblance to a Nicolas Cage performance or perhaps a Looney Toons character. Second, the special effects did not cut it for me at all.
Every time CGI was used (which was a lot) it took me right out of the film's universe, because it looked so incredibly fake. My last problem is that someone thought it was a good idea to steal some things from other fantasy films.
The films that it stole from were The Neverending Story's drowning of a white horse in a swamp, the design of Princess Mononoke's Great Forest Spirit, and several shots that looked copy pasted out of The Lord of the Rings.
Without all these extra issues, the film probably would have gotten a 5/10, but unfortunately these problems are here to stay, so it gets a 2/10 from me.
